Hoya Kerrii Heart, Sweetheart, or Valentine Hoya is a tropical, semi-succulent, unique houseplant with plump heart-shaped leaves. This adorable houseplant doesn't need much care and its leaves are eternal green hearts that light up your space all year round!

Hoya Heart thrives in bright direct light but also grows well in bright indirect light. It needs several hours of bright light daily, but too much sun exposure may burn the leaf or turn it yellow.
Water every 2-3 weeks or when the soil is dry to the touch. Water more often in brighter light and less often in lower light.
Well-Drained, Porous potting soil.
Hoya Heart thrives in 65°F - 80°F temperatures. Avoid temperatures below 50°F. Hoya prefers some humidity over-dry air.
Hoya Heart can be fertilized once during the growing season (spring/summer) with diluted houseplant fertilizer.
